How Kitchen Water Removal Works

Kitchen water removal is a complex process that needs specialized equipment and expertise. Our team will work with you to assess the situation and develop a customized plan to restore your kitchen to its original condition. We’ll work with you every step of the way to ensure your satisfaction. Here’s what you can expect from our process:

Step 1: Assessment and Containment

Our team will arrive at your home and assess the situation to find out the extent of the damage. We’ll then contain the affected area to prevent further damage and ensure your safety. We’ll use specialized equipment to extract water and prevent further damage. This step is crucial in preventing secondary damage and ensuring a smooth restoration process.

Step 2: Water Removal and Extraction

Once the water has been contained, our team will use heavy-duty pumps and industrial-grade drying equipment to extract as much water as possible from the affected area. We’ll use specialized equipment to dry the area and prevent further damage. This step is critical in preventing mold growth and bacterial contamination.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

After the water has been extracted, our team will use specialized equipment to dry the affected area and prevent further moisture buildup. We’ll use desiccant dehumidifiers and industrial-grade fans to speed up the drying process. This step is crucial in preventing mold growth and bacterial contamination.

Step 4: Cleaning and Sanitizing

Once the area has been dried, our team will use specialized cleaning solutions and equipment to clean and sanitize the affected area. We’ll use eco-friendly cleaning solutions to ensure your safety and the safety of your family. This step is crucial in preventing the growth of mold and bacteria.

Kitchen Water Removal Cost in Altamont, TN

The cost of kitchen water removal in Altamont, TN, can vary depending on the severity of the damage, the size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our prices are competitive and based on the severity of the damage. Here’s what you can expect: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water removal and extraction $500 – $2,500 Severity of damage, size of affected area, and local conditions.
Drying and dehumidification $500 – $2,500 Severity of damage, size of affected area, and local conditions.
Cleaning and sanitizing $500 – $2,500 Severity of damage, size of affected area, and local conditions.
Restoration and reconstruction $1,000 – $5,000 Severity of damage, size of affected area, and local conditions.
Emergency response and assessment $100 – $500 Severity of damage, size of affected area, and local conditions.

Common Questions About Kitchen Water Removal

Q: What causes kitchen water damage?

A: Kitchen water damage is often caused by a combination of factors, including a burst pipe, a leaky faucet, or a clogged drain. Regular maintenance and inspections can help prevent kitchen water damage.

Q: How long does it take to remove water from a kitchen?

A: The time it takes to remove water from a kitchen depends on the severity of the damage and the size of the affected area. Our team will work around the clock to reduce downtime and get your kitchen back to normal.

Q: Can I use a wet/dry vacuum to remove water from my kitchen?

A: While a wet/dry vacuum can be useful for small water spills, it’s not enough for large-scale water removal. Our team uses heavy-duty pumps and industrial-grade drying equipment to handle even the toughest kitchen water removal jobs.

Q: How do I prevent mold growth in my kitchen after water removal?

A: To prevent mold growth in your kitchen after water removal, make sure to dry the area completely, use a dehumidifier, and avoid using bleach or other harsh chemicals. Our team will work with you to create a plan to prevent mold growth and ensure a smooth restoration process.
